Ammonia
01

a sharp-smelling gas made of nitrogen and hydrogen

Examples
Ammonia has a strong, sharp odor that can irritate the eyes and throat.
02

a solution of ammonia gas dissolved in water, commonly called aqueous ammonia

Examples
The farmer applied ammonia to the soil to provide nitrogen.
